WASHINGTON PROFILE AGAIN CONFIRMS AZERBAIJAN TIES WITH AL QAEDAApril 20, 2004 - 18:10 AMT PanARMENIAN.Net - In 1993 al Qaeda terrorist organization supported Azerbaijan in war against Armenia for controlling Nagorno Karabakh, says a special chronology prepared by Washington ProFile on the occasion of the 25-th anniversary of Usama ben Laden launching jihad against foes of the Muslims. According to the source, in September 1993 some 1.5 thousand Afghan veterans arrived in Azerbaijan. However, due to heavy casualties the Afghan brigade was disbanded. According to the data of the agency, the facts cited were checked many times and were confirmed by US and world investigation organizations.
